Eminence BETA 12LT
Thiele-Small parameters
| Nominal size | 12" |
|---|---|
| Impedance | 8 Ω |
| Fs | 45 Hz |
| Qts | 0.507 |
| Qes | 0.55 |
| Qms | 6.44 |
| Vas | 136.3 L |
| Sd | 532.4 cm² |
| Xmax | 3.2 mm |
| Re | 7.37 Ω |
| Bl | 11.8 T·m |
| Mms | 36.5 g |
| Pe | 225 W |
| Sensitivity | 95.9 dB |
Alignment hint
| EBP | 82 · flexible |
|---|---|
| Sealed Vb (Qtc ≈ 0.71) | ≈ 144.2 L |
EBP 50-100: works in either a sealed or ported alignment.
Rules of thumb from T/S parameters only. Verify against a real simulation before cutting wood.
